Transaction 95e93921175b3a30a16a77ee8427ce09a80ca02b690896fd6d5312f3ccc9a003
1 Input
1 Output
-
95e93921175b3a30a16a77ee8427ce09a80ca02b690896fd6d5312f3ccc9a003:0
- value
- 41699
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 90c3a352c66817559b68c3091b4b4d4dfaefd4dd O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ECSfnkj2PXHoftH1iGreYrj6LqZkMJ4Xs